In Bexley we are passionate about early intervention, multi-agency working and providing specialist advice to schools, early years settings and to parents and carers.
We are good at working collaboratively with other professionals and hold multi-disciplinary termly planning meetings with all our schools.
We work very closely with our health colleagues. We have established strong partnerships with Children's Social Care, the Virtual School and our parent carer forum.
We have recently been awarded 5 years of DfE funding to deliver additional early intervention programmes into our early years and school aged settings, using assistant psychologists and EP time., We are looking for a full-time Head of Service who is committed to making a difference for our children and young people, their parents, carers and our educational setting staff and who can lead and implement the strategic direction of the Service

This post is considered by the authority to be a customer-facing position; as such it falls within scope of the Code of Practice on English language requirement for public sector workers. The council therefore has a statutory duty under Part 7 of the Immigration Act 2016 to ensure that post holders have a command of spoken English sufficient for the effective performance of the job requirements.
The appropriate standards are set out in the JD/Person Specification. These will be applied during the recruitment/selection and probationary stages., As a disability confident employer Bexley welcomes applications from people with all disabilities, including hidden disabilities and mental health conditions.
